As Halloween enthusiasts prepare for another season of costumes and candy, a new book by historian Kevin G Lajeunesse promises to shed light on the holiday's complex history and cultural impact. 'A Haunting History' takes readers on a journey through time, tracing Halloween's roots from the ancient Celtic festival of Samhain to its current status as a global celebration.
Lajeunesse's work explores how Halloween has evolved over two millennia, adapting to cultural shifts while maintaining its core themes of mystery and the supernatural. The book delves into the origins of iconic Halloween symbols, such as jack-o'-lanterns and black cats, and examines how the holiday has been embraced and reimagined across different cultures.
One of the book's key strengths is its exploration of Halloween's universal appeal. By highlighting celebrations like Mexico's Día de los Muertos and Japan's Halloween parades, Lajeunesse demonstrates how the holiday's themes of life, death, and the unknown resonate across cultural boundaries. This global perspective offers readers a chance to appreciate the diversity of Halloween traditions worldwide.
'A Haunting History' also addresses the holiday's impact on popular culture, discussing its influence on movies, television, and music. As Halloween continues to evolve in the digital age, the book examines how technology and social media are shaping modern celebrations, offering a glimpse into the future of this enduring tradition.
